#9c45fa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#9c45fa is composed of 61.2% red, 27.1% green and 98%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 37.6% cyan, 72.4% magenta, 0% yellow and 2% black. It has a hue angle of 268.8 degrees, a saturation of 94.8% and a lightness of 62.5%. #9c45fa color hex could be obtained by blending #ff8aff with #3900f5. Closest websafe color is: #9933ff.

#9c45fa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#9c45fa has RGB values of R:156, G:69, B:250 and CMYK values of C:0.38, M:0.72, Y:0, K:0.02. Its decimal value is 10241530.
